A one-floor, four-bedroom home in a suburban cul de sac contained 21 girls, 17 of whom had been paying no less than $250 per night time every as clients of an unlawful surgical procedure restoration home, Miami-Dade police say.

Arrest stories say the opposite 4 girls informed police they labored for the ladies allegedly operating the home, Yenisley Diaz-Peraza aka Yenisley Peraza, 35, and South Miami-Dade’s Yenisel Diaz, 38. They had been arrested Thursday on the West Miami-Dade home, 3122 SW 139th Ct.

Diaz-Peraza has been charged with 14 counts of operating an assisted residing facility with no license; hazardous waste violations; felony littering; misdemeanor nuisance to the general public well being; and a organic waste misdemeanor. She posted $81,000 bond and was launched Friday.

Diaz is charged with operating an assisted residing facility with no license; hazardous waste violations; felony littering; misdemeanor nuisance to the general public well being; and a organic waste misdemeanor. She posted $16,000 bond and was launched Friday.

Each will enter pleas at their Nov. 3 arraignment.

Beauty surgical procedure, surgical procedure restoration and Yeni’s Home

Submit-operative care normally isn’t out there for individuals who obtain beauty or cosmetic surgery in workplace surgical procedure facilities, whether or not the surgical procedure occurred in a run down strip mall’s slot or a gleaming constructing resembling a hospital. Out-of-town recipients of breast jobs, Brazilian butt lifts, different types of liposuction and different types of surgical procedure typically have to rearrange for somebody to look after them till they’re ambulatory and surgical wounds have healed sufficient for a airplane journey or lengthy drive.

Into this care hole comes restoration homes. There’s no particular license for restoration homes in Florida. Pointers and licenses exist, nevertheless, for assisted residing amenities, which is why Diaz and Diaz-Peraza are charged with operating an ALF with no license.

Additionally, a number of folks in surgical procedure restoration creates massive quantities of blood, urine and fecal matter-covered biomedical waste, which legal guidelines say need to be handled in a different way than common rubbish.

Police say they obtained a tip {that a} home was being run out of 3122 SW 139th Ct. below “Yeni’s Home.” Diaz-Peraza registered Yeni’s Home LLC with the state on Jan. 28, 2022, and he or she and Diaz are the one listed “licensed individuals.” however with a mailing tackle that Miami-Dade property data say is Diaz-Peraza’s Cutler Bay house.

Although that was additionally listed as Yeni’s Home’s principal tackle, Miami-Dade property data say the alleged restoration home on Southwest 139th Court docket is a rental and was final bought in 1988.

After they hit the home with a search warrant Thursday, police mentioned they discovered 17 clients, three of which had been pre-operative. Every had paid a $250 deposit over the cellphone and gave a bank card for prices from $250 to $300 per night time to Diaz or Diaz-Peraza. At $250 per night time, 17 folks would make $4,250 per day.

The purchasers, the arrest report says, informed police the staff, Diaz and Dias-Peraza helped them with bathing, dressing, consuming, private hygiene, taking treatment and going to the bathroom. Help with these fundamental duties means a spot could be counted as an assisted residing facility.
